An eighteenth-century engraving of the Dutch artist Cornelis Pronk, featuring the subject with his drawing tools and a formal biographical inscription.
This engraving depicts the Dutch artist Cornelis Pronk, a figure known for his topographical drawings and portraiture during the eighteenth century. The composition presents the artist within a trompe l'oeil frame, a common device in period portrait prints. Pronk is shown wearing a tricorn hat and a cravat, his expression composed and direct. Before him, resting on the ledge of the frame, are drawing implements and a portfolio of sketches, which identify his profession as a draughtsman and painter of life studies.
The print includes a formal inscription beneath the portrait, detailing his identity as a skilled portrait painter and an excellent draughtsman of views from life. It also records his birth in Amsterdam in 1691 and his death in 1759. The work was executed by C. van Noorde in 1759, based on an earlier self-portrait by Pronk dated 1735. The technique employs fine cross-hatching and stippling to create tonal depth, characteristic of mid-eighteenth-century Dutch printmaking. The clarity of the line work allows for a precise rendering of the subject's features and the textures of his clothing.
As a historical document, this print provides insight into the self-presentation of artists in the Netherlands during the late eighteenth century. The inclusion of the tools of his trade serves to define his professional identity for the viewer. The print is a clean example of the portrait engraving tradition, where the subject is presented with a sense of intellectual and creative authority. The balanced composition and the integration of text into the visual field reflect the conventions of commemorative portraiture from this era.
